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
228139224 628531832 7431874103 44050336876
938 4310636
938 4310636
52289520 83875 68038108
All about undefined
Interested in learning more?
938 4310636
52289520 83875 68038108
See more
634 8531
24 93 45270728846 153
See more
99125610261 15601279682
730475 811463847 2062861
See more